- A Plain Jane named Eva Grubb (also played by Tina Louise) comes to the Island to escape society and live by herself without being bothered. However, Gilligan (Bob Denver) and Ginger (Tina Louise) discover her boat and believe they're being rescued. However, the Professor (Russell Johnson) deduces something else is up and everyone searches for Eva on the island. Gilligan discovers her, and Eva runs out to be caught by the Skipper (Alan Hale Jr). She surrenders the boat willingly. The Professor later reveals that when they reach civilization, they'll send someone back for Eva because she is distraught and shouldn't be alone. Gilligan, however, accidentally reveals this to Eva, who decides to keep everyone prisoner on the island by hiding the spark plugs to her boat.
Ginger and Mary Ann (Dawn Wells) decide to give Eva a beauty makeover to buoy her spirits, but it results in Eva looking exactly like Ginger. Eva tests this similarity by coming on to Gilligan, and she returns the spark plugs. The Howells (Jim Backus and Natalie Schafer) decide to throw a party to thank Eva, but Eva overhears Ginger's comment that looking like her might not be enough to help her get dates. Eva later knocks Ginger out with a coconut and gags and ties her up. Eva tells Ginger about her evil plan to replace her and leave the island with the castaways, leaving her alone on the island.
Eva tries to fool everyone by pretending to be Ginger at the Howell's party by changing clothes several times. The Professor soon begins to get suspicious, and Eva breaks her glasses while dancing with Gilligan.
Eventually the real Ginger returns after untying herself. And Gilligan thinks she's Eva. and Ginger then reveals Eva's evil plan. Eva apologizes and asks to be forgiven, but the fact that she fooled everyone leaves her believing she could get away with stealing Ginger's career. She secretly leaves with the boat and leaves behind a note to the stunned Castaways, signing it "The New Ginger Grant."
Ginger is devastated, and when Gilligan mentions having some grub, Ginger said: "Don't you ever mention that girl's name again!"
